The best Magic players are organised.

Quickly and effortlessly create a digital inventory of your Magic: The Gathering cards with the CardCastle app. Browse your collection, get real-time prices and build decks on the CardCastle web platform.

Features:

• Use your camera to scan cards into your CardCastle collection
• Check real-time prices of cards with a simple scan
• Browse and edit your CardCastle collection

    It is better than the alternative options out there for cataloguing. It has had problems with scanning the cards. Some of the old dual ones like fire/ice it can't figure out at all. It does not like textures in the background at all, so wood grain tables, tile with grouting just messes it up, so use solid colors perhaps even construction paper. Black border cards prefer a white background and vice versa. Natural light has worked better than the overhead lighting in the evening.
